Step 1: Assessment and Water Extraction
Our team will arrive at your doorstep within 60 minutes to assess the damage and identify the source of the water leak. We’ll use specialized equipment to extract the water from your bathroom, including wet/dry vacuums and pumps. Our equipment is designed to remove water quickly and efficiently and we’ll work to reduce the amount of water that’s left behind.
Step 2: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water has been extracted, our team will use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ify the area. We’ll use desiccant dehumidifiers and air movers to remove excess moisture from the air and speed up the drying process. Our equipment is designed to dry your bathroom quickly and efficiently and we’ll work to prevent further damage and mold growth.

Bathroom Water Removal Cost in Tunnel Hill, GA
The cost of bathroom water removal in Tunnel Hill, GA,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our prices are competitive and we’ll work with you to create a customized plan that fits your budget. Here are some estimated costs for common bathroom water removal services: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and local conditions |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$200 – $1,000 | Size of affected area and type of cleaning required |
| Restoration and repair |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of damage, size of affected area, and type of materials required |
| Dehumidification and drying |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ment required |
| Fixtures and appliances repair | $200 – $1,500 | Severity of damage and type of fixtures and appliances |
| Flooring repair | $500 – $3,000 | Severity of damage and type of flooring |
